Engine fault diagnosis based on multi-resolution analysis and dual microphones

Abstract: In order to diagnose the abnormal sound fault of the diesel without disassemble, dual microphones are used to collect noise signal of the engine in this paper, and the sound pressure signal is decomposed with wavelet decomposition technique. By comparing different wavelet decomposition techniques, it determines the sound feature parameter for fault diagnosis, and establishes a BP neural network for pattern recognition.
